Traditionally, March began with Fashion Week in France, where world-famous brands presented their new ready-to-wear collections for the fall-winter 2025-2026 season to the public.
However, in addition to wearable items, which, of course, dominated the catwalk, many brands used a clever trick to attract attention and diluted such outfits with more extravagant and even strange ones. Such items and accessories are surprising, sometimes confusing or even misleading. Below we have collected some interesting options on the catwalk in Paris.
Blouses in the form of a huge bag. This outfit option was offered by the Issey Miyake brand. There were many options in the collection - from plain to colored and with prints.

The most talked-about show of Fashion Week was the show by the brand Duran Lantink, as it created silicone tops that imitated female breasts.
